Latest Patents

Among her latest patents is a method for treating fungal infections with serine analogs of BU-3608. This patent discloses antibiotics BU-3608 FA-1 and FA-2, along with their alkyl derivatives. These compounds are recognized for their utility as antifungal agents. The antibiotics BU-3608 FA-1 and FA-2 are produced from the microorganism Actinomadura hibisca in a medium containing a source of D-serine.
